Deviation investigation refers to the thorough evaluation of any deviation from established protocols during a clinical trial. It is an essential part of clinical research that includes identifying, understanding, and resolving any deviations that occur, which can affect the accuracy and reliability of trial outcomes.
Ensures Compliance: Fulfilling regulatory requirements, such as Good Clinical Practice (GCP), is essential. Deviation investigation support helps maintain compliance, reducing the risk of penalties or trial disruptions.
Enhances Data Integrity: By identifying and addressing deviations promptly, the integrity of clinical data is preserved, thus safeguarding the validity of study conclusions.
Promotes Patient Safety: Understanding the reasons for protocol deviations can lead to insights that enhance patient safety measures and improve overall trial conduct.
The first step in any deviation investigation is conducting a root cause analysis. This process identifies the underlying factors contributing to deviations and helps in implementing corrective and preventive actions.
Effective documentation is crucial in deviation investigations. Precise records of deviations, their implications, and the corrective actions taken not only maintain transparency but also provide an invaluable reference for future studies.
To minimize deviations, it’s essential to engage in continuous training for all study personnel. Clear communication channels between teams can prevent misunderstandings that often lead to non-compliance.

Deviation investigation support includes root cause analysis, comprehensive documentation, training programs, and consultation on corrective actions.
By promptly addressing deviations, organizations can maintain trial integrity and avoid delays caused by compliance issues or data validity concerns.
Common causes of protocol deviations include miscommunication among team members, insufficient training, and unforeseen changes in study conditions.
